May 2025 - Apr 2026Langley Drive area has the 4th lowest crime rate of 35 local areas in Wanstead Park , and the 61st lowest crime rate of 745 local areas in Redbridge .
This postcode forms a relatively safe pocket compared with the surrounding streets. Neighbouring areas record much higher crime levels, even though this postcode itself remains comparatively low-crime.
The overall crime rate in the area around Langley Drive (E11 2LN) in the last 12 months was 19.7 per 1,000 residents and was 70.6% lower than the Wanstead Park average (66.9 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Vehicle crime with 5 offences recorded. The least common crime was Anti-social behaviour with 1 case , unchanged from 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Burglary ( 100.0% YoY). Other major crime categories were broadly unchanged compared to 2025.
In the area around Langley Drive (E11 2LN), the main crime hotspot is near Redbridge Lane West. Police recorded 23 crimes here, including 10 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
